This is so old, but it just dawned on me. Some I store with stamps & some with dies.
However, I realized the only time I use those dies is after I've stamped the image. I've decided they belong in the stamp storage collection. Just because the only time I use a stamp-specific die. It's the natural process order.
Funny, I've been perplexed over this issue for a few years without a firm method in place. Only reading someone else's dilemma helped me answer my own identical question. Thanks! I'm re-sorting mine tonight.
